How they compare
Niger currently reports 2.5 against 2.49 in Faroe Islands, a difference of 0.01.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 15 shared years of data; in 2009 it was Niger ahead.
Faroe Islands ranks 121st and Niger ranks 119th of 211 countries.
Niger has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Faroe Islands | Niger |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| -4.55 | 1.96 | 6.51 | Niger |
| 2010s | 3.47 | 6.17 | 2.7 | Niger |
| 2020s | 2.48 | 4.83 | 2.35 | Niger |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
